pozitron发射断层扫描 (PET) 成像对于通过检测生物标志物来诊断阿尔茨海默氏症和帕金森症等脑部疾病至关重要. 本综述探讨了当前和未来的PET剂,以改善早期检测和治疗策略.

背景情况:
- 脑部疾病,包括帕金森病 (PD) 和阿尔茨海默病 (AD),涉及神经元损伤和神经递质系统失调.
- 这些情况导致认知,运动和中枢神经系统功能逐渐下降.
- 早期和准确的诊断对于管理这些使人衰弱的疾病至关重要.

主要成果:
- PET成像是检测大脑生物标志物的关键工具,有助于早期诊断和分化大脑疾病.
- 传统和新型PET剂为神经退行过程提供了有价值的见解.
- 分析突出了现有的PET技术的优缺点.
结论:
- PET成像在诊断和理解大脑疾病方面发挥着不可或缺的作用.
- 持续开发创新的PET剂对于提高诊断准确性和治疗策略至关重要.
- 本综述为临床医生和研究人员提供了关于神经病学PET成像趋势的全面概述.
